Output 296466a2134660d29efb6ba6b34c60dd21cebb7a0a59ea0ad2d8f1f536c6b1ab:13

value
171689848
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90b202c4c2a0613042ef6c63cf431af263bbb3e8 OP_EQUAL
address
3Et6UaLWQHwReE3piLN1MEz2LeENpvFV4v
transaction
296466a2134660d29efb6ba6b34c60dd21cebb7a0a59ea0ad2d8f1f536c6b1ab
spent
true